Informational Interviews: Gathering Insider Knowledge

Informational interviews provide a unique opportunity to connect with professionals in your desired field or company. Reach out to individuals who work in industries or companies of interest and request a casual conversation to learn more about their experiences. These conversations can help you uncover potential job openings, gain insider knowledge about the industry, and establish valuable relationships that may lead to future opportunities.

Leveraging Recruiting Agencies and Headhunters

Recruiting agencies and headhunters have access to job opportunities that are not always advertised publicly. Register with reputable agencies specializing in your industry or desired job sector, and maintain regular communication to stay updated on potential openings. These professionals often have insider information and can connect you with hidden job opportunities that match your skills and experience.

Volunteering and Internships: Opening Doors

Engaging in volunteer work or internships can be an effective way to gain experience, expand your network, and access hidden job opportunities. Many organizations use these opportunities as a way to assess potential candidates before creating formal job postings. By making a positive impression during your volunteering or internship experience, you may increase your chances of being considered for a future paid position.
